Application of Efficient Cooling Systems in Polypropylene Production Projects

In the chemical industry, the efficiency of the cooling system directly impacts the stability of the production process and energy-saving performance. A 200,000 t/year polypropylene project has adopted the advanced R1270 GEA-C Flooded Chiller SP1 cooling system, providing an efficient and reliable cooling solution for the ethylene irrigation area of the plant.

Application Background

During the production of polypropylene, it is crucial to maintain stable temperature control in the reaction zones to ensure product quality and production efficiency. The cooling system plays a key role in this process. The system is designed to operate efficiently under various environmental conditions, especially at low temperatures:

  • –41°C operating condition with a power consumption of 34.5 kW.

The cooling system not only meets the low-temperature cooling requirements but also ensures the temperature control of the entire ethylene irrigation area, preventing temperature fluctuations that could affect the production process.

System Features and Performance

The R1270 GEA-C Flooded Chiller SP1 cooling system offers the following advantages:

  • High energy efficiency: The system uses R1270 (propylene) as the refrigerant, which delivers excellent cooling performance at low temperatures, with low power consumption and significant energy savings.

  • High stability: The system is designed to operate efficiently under extreme conditions (e.g., low temperatures), ensuring stable cooling and avoiding temperature fluctuations that could interfere with the production process.

  • Strong reliability: With efficient compressors and optimized heat exchange technology, the system guarantees high performance and stability even during long-term, high-intensity operation.

  • Energy-saving and environmentally friendly: By using the low-carbon refrigerant R1270, the system complies with environmental regulations, reducing negative environmental impacts and offering low operating costs.
